Webtool Cutter Used in Downhole Decommissioning Tool

Allspeeds, manufacturer of Webtool hydraulic cutters, has supplied a downhole cutter for James Fisher Decommissioning’s SEABASS subsea well abandonment tool. The smallest Webtool steel wire cutter so far at just 172mm, it is tightly integrated within the downhole tool to cut mixed material steel wire and hydraulic lines.The SEABASS well abandonment tool is a single trip, mechanically locking system for category 2 wells. Once lowered downhole, the SEABASS perforates single or multiple casing strings. Upper and lower perforation devices create a flow path through the casing to remove contaminants

James Fisher Appoints Bauer as Group General Counsel

British marine engineering services firm James Fisher and Sons plc announced it has appointed Jean-François Bauer as Group General Counsel.The appointment, which came into effect January 3, 2023, sees Bauer take on responsibility for the company’s legal function, overseeing legal and compliance regulation across all group locations. As part of his role, Bauer will report directly to Chief Executive Officer, Jean Vernet, and will sit on James Fisher’s executive team.Bauer brings with him extensive experience as an international energy lawyer after nearly 30 years at Schlumberger

James Fisher Names Vernet CEO

U.K.-based marine services company James Fisher and Sons plc announced it has appointed Jean Vernet as chief executive officer.He will take up this position on September 5, 2022, succeeding Eoghan O’Lionaird who will step down from his position on the board and as CEO. O’Lionaird will  remain employed by the group until June 13, 2023, to ensure a smooth and effective transition of responsibility.Vernet has considerable experience working in the offshore energy sector in both the U.K. and around the world. Most recently, he was CEO of Smiths Group’s largest division, John Crane.
